代理IP请求成功率提升的核心思路
在代理IP使用过程中,错误代码识别与处理直接影响请求成功率。常见场景包括目标网站反爬机制触发、IP质量波动、请求参数配置不当等问题。建议从代理IP稳定性优化和请求异常排查流程两个维度切入,建立系统化的错误处理机制。
高频错误代码实战解析
以下整理5种典型错误类型及对应的处理策略:
错误代码 | 触发原因 | 解决方案 |
---|---|---|
403 Forbidden | IP被目标网站识别 | • 立即停止当前IP请求 • 检查请求头完整性 • 切换高匿代理类型 |
502 Bad Gateway | 代理服务器响应异常 | • 验证代理通道连通性 • 降低并发请求频率 • 启用备用IP池 |
Timeout | 网络延迟过高 | • 调整超时阈值至8-15秒 • 优先选用静态长效IP • 设置自动重试机制 |
动态IP池维护技巧
全民代理IP的智能切换机制可有效应对IP失效问题,用户需配合做好以下维护:
1. 设置IP存活检测:每30分钟自动验证可用性
2. 异常IP自动隔离:连续3次请求失败立即停用
3. 流量分配策略:优质IP承担核心业务请求
4. 协议类型匹配:根据业务场景选择HTTP/HTTPS/SOCKS5
请求参数优化指南
合理配置请求参数可降低代理IP被封概率:
• Header设置:保留User-Agent、Accept-Language等必要字段
• 请求间隔:随机延迟1-3秒模拟人工操作
• 并发控制:单IP每秒请求不超过3次
• 会话管理:重要业务使用独享IP建立长连接
常见问题QA
Q:遇到407代理认证错误怎么办?
A:检查账户授权状态,确保用户名密码包含特殊字符时进行URL编码,验证白名单IP是否配置正确
Q:如何检测代理IP实际生效区域?
A:使用全民代理IP的地理定位验证接口,通过API返回的ASN编号和城市代码确认物理位置
Q:高并发场景下如何保持成功率?
A:建议采用分布式IP池架构,将业务流量按区域/运营商拆分,同时开启流量熔断保护机制